Madonna’s Dior shoes raised $16,600 for Roma (Gypsy) children

madonna-dior-romaLast month news broke that Madonna had donated a pair of specially made Christian Dior shoes to a charity supporting education of Roma children (a subgroup of the Romani people and are also known as Gypsies). They were auctioned off at the fifth annual Ovidiu Rom Halloween Charity Ball held in Bucharest, Romania for approximately USD$16,600.

But Hindu statesman Rajan Zed reportedly said that Madonna, who was principally against Roma discrimination should do something more substantial for the Roma people who were facing apartheid conditions and are seen as a social blight on Europe.
